How Can You Transcribe Zoom Meetings Automatically?

The easiest way to transcribe Zoom meetings automatically is by using Zoom’s built-in transcription settings.

  • First, enable cloud recording from your Zoom account. This allows the platform to record audio and video from meetings in order to provide transcription services.

  • Turn on the live transcription option before the meeting begins. This allows you to transcribe Zoom meetings automatically in real time as people speak.

  • During the meeting, Zoom generates captions in real time. This is called Zoom meeting transcription, which is one method for capturing an instant conversation.

  • At the conclusion of the meeting, Zoom processes the recording and provides a complete transcript for accessible review and download.

Many teams combine transcripts with an AI meeting summary in order to quickly identify decisions, action items, and points of discussion.

What Are the Biggest Limitations of Zoom Transcripts? 

While the transcription that Zoom provides is useful, it has a number of productivity-reducing limitations. 

  • Incorrect Speaker Labels: The speaker identification in the Zoom meeting transcription is inaccurate. So, it creates confusion in meetings.

  • Large Blocks of Text: Zoom transcripts are rendered in uninterrupted blocks of text. These blocks are hard to read and scan.

  • No AI Meeting Summary: Zoom meeting transcripts will not automatically create a clear AI meeting summary of key decisions.

  • Important Moments Hard to Scan: It takes time to locate specific insights in long transcripts.

  • Action Items Are Invisible: Important tasks never appear in the more formal structured AI meeting notes.

Inflexibility of Export Options: Transcripts cannot be easily exported into AI voice notes that are organized or in meeting documents.

Can Third-Party Tools Make Zoom Transcription More Accurate?

Many professionals bring in third-party tools for automatic transcription of Zoom meetings. These tools typically integrate directly with Zoom and record the audio from the meeting to transcribe into text.

Most times, it deploys a meeting bot that joins the call. This bot listens to the conversation and transcribes it automatically. The platform then writes up a transcript and AI meeting notes when it is concluded. 

Other tools help structure discussions in AI meeting summaries, allowing teams to easily look back at decisions and action points. Another advantage is improved speaker labeling and formatting. Due to clear summaries, conversations appear more organized, making it easier to understand who said what during the meeting. Some services also transform key highlights into searchable AI voice notes so that users can easily catch up on important moments. 

However, these tools do bring some drawbacks as well. Participants find meeting bots that join meetings to be intrusive. It comes with additional onboarding and technical integration. They also require more expensive additional subscriptions for teams. Most importantly, even using these tools, transcripts are still often lengthy and are in need of manual organization.

So, third-party solutions help to transcribe Zoom meetings automatically, but they can also add workflow friction rather than simplifying meetings.
